Past Borders: How Global Music Influences Contemporary Culture Today
The current pop world isn’t just born from regional influences; it’s a vibrant mix of sounds from across the globe. For years, artists have gradually been integrating from musical heritage far outside their home countries. We’re seeing Afrobeats rhythms propelling chart-topping hits, Latin American percussion creating infectious grooves, and Asian melodic patterns adding layers of complexity to previously familiar styles. This phenomenon isn’t merely about sampling; it’s about a genuine exchange of musical ideas, resulting in a more varied and dynamic pop soundscape. Look at the widespread use of instruments like the sitar or the kora, the expanding popularity of genres like K-pop and Amapiano, or the combination of non-English lyrics in mainstream tracks; all demonstrate the undeniable impact global music is having on the mainstream music.
